文章详情

  • 游戏榜单
  • 软件榜单
关闭导航
热搜榜
热门下载
热门标签
php爱好者> php教程>图像分割算法有哪些 图像分割算法的基本原理和应用 图像分割算法的优缺点

图像分割算法有哪些 图像分割算法的基本原理和应用 图像分割算法的优缺点

时间:2024-11-30  来源:互联网  标签: PHP教程

图像分割是计算机视觉领域的重要任务,它在许多应用中起着关键作用。本文将介绍几种常见的图像分割算法,探讨它们的基本原理、应用领域以及各自的优缺点

一、图像分割算法

  • 阈值分割

  • 阈值分割是最简单的图像分割算法之一。它基于像素的灰度值与预设阈值之间的关系,将图像分为不同的区域。根据阈值的选择,可以实现图像的二值分割或多阈值分割。阈值分割适用于图像中具有明显灰度差异的目标分割任务。

  • 区域生长

  • 区域生长算法通过根据像素之间的相似性来逐步增长区域,实现图像分割。它从种子像素开始,根据相似性准则将相邻像素逐步添加到区域中。区域生长算法适用于图像中具有连续性和相似性的目标分割。

  • 边缘检测

  • 边缘检测算法通过检测图像中的边缘或轮廓来实现分割。常用的边缘检测算法包括Canny边缘检测、Sobel算子等。边缘检测算法适用于提取图像中物体的边界和形状信息。

  • 基于图割的分割

  • 基于图割的分割算法将图像分割任务转化为图论中的最小割/最大流问题。它将图像像素作为图中的节点,根据像素之间的相似性和差异性构建图的边权重,通过最小割/最大流算法实现图像的分割。基于图割的分割算法在复杂场景和精确分割任务中表现出色。

    二、图像分割算法的应用

  • 医学图像处理:图像分割用于医学图像的分割和分析,如肿瘤检测、器官分割等。

  • 自动驾驶:图像分割在自动驾驶领域中用于道路和交通标志的识别和分割。

  • 视频处理:图像分割可应用于视频中的目标跟踪、运动分析等任务。

  • 图像编辑和合成:图像分割可用于图像的背景替换、图像合成等创意应用。

  • 三、图像分割算法的优缺点

  • 阈值分割

  • 优点:简单易实现,计算效率高,适用于简单场景。

    缺点:对噪声和光照变化敏感,需要手动选择阈值。

  • 区域生长

  • 优点:适应性强,能够处理复杂场景。

    缺点:对参数敏感,可能导致过分割或欠分割问题。

  • 边缘检测

  • 优点:能够提取目标的边界信息,对形状分析有帮助。

    缺点:对噪声敏感,可能产生断裂的边缘。

  • 基于图割的分割

  • 优点:能够处理复杂场景,对边界和细节分割效果好。

    缺点:计算复杂度高,对大规模图像和实时应用不太适用。

    选择适当的图像分割算法要根据具体任务和场景需求来决定,综合考虑算法的优缺点以及对噪声、复杂性和计算效率等因素的敏感性。

    图像分割算法在计算机视觉领域具有重要的地位和广泛的应用。本文介绍了几种常见的图像分割算法,包括阈值分割、区域生长、边缘检测和基于图割的分割。每种算法都有其独特的原理、适用领域和优缺点。了解这些算法的特点可以帮助我们在实际应用中选择合适的算法,并充分发挥图像分割在各个领域中的作用。随着技术的不断发展,图像分割算法将继续为我们提供更准确、高效的图像分析和理解工具。

    以上就是php小编整理的全部内容,希望对您有所帮助,更多相关资料请查看php教程栏目。

    相关阅读更多 +
    最近更新
    排行榜 更多 +
    元梦之星最新版手游

    元梦之星最新版手游

    棋牌卡牌 下载
    我自为道安卓版

    我自为道安卓版

    角色扮演 下载
    一剑斩仙

    一剑斩仙

    角色扮演 下载